About Photonics Spectra
Since 1967, Photonics Spectra magazine has defined the science and industry of photonics, promoting an international dialogue among the engineers, scientists and end users who develop, commercialize and buy photonics products. Photonics Spectra is unique in that it provides both technical and practical information for every aspect of the global industry, integrating all segments of photonics: optics, lasers, imaging, fiber optics, electro-optics, as well as photonics component manufacturing.
